Yes, he does it again! Seth Aaron Henderson just knows how to effortlessly put on a runway show! This time it's his Fall ready-to-wear collection, debuting at LA Fashion Week, Project Ethos show on March 12, 2011. What did we see? A bold splash of color, dramatic lines, and that little something extra that's a bit daring and edgy without being overdone. No frilly stuff here. Nothing too flowing bohemian chic, that's for sure. Seth Aaron gives us bold, strong collection with a pop of bright cherry red coupled with and his classic touch of menswear oversized hounds-tooth in a fitted, feminine silhouette. This year he paired his designs with Ms. Wood leather and wood shoes for a total look that really works.
And what a show! Takes us back to his finale collection at Bryant Park, with his Russian-inspired winning collection of Season 7 of Project Runway. And never has a t-shirt paired with black knickers ever looked so styling. It's Seth Aaron Henderson's own t-shirt design of his fun and graphic hair and big graphic lips with his side logo that reads, SA Mod. Long sleeve, soft tee-shirt. It's distinctly his, and only $58.
